A sliding door that won't slide smoothly often has issues with its rollers or track. Cleaning out debris and lubricating the rollers can help, but often replacement parts are needed, especially in the humid Cape Coral climate. The pros can determine the best solution. Yes, the rollers on a sliding glass door are replaceable components. Worn-out or corroded rollers are a common reason for doors in Cape Coral becoming difficult to slide. Getting a sliding glass door back on track usually involves carefully lifting the door and guiding its bottom edge back into the track.
